The Suitcase That Revealed My Mother’s Silent Struggles

That night began with a text from my brother: “Mom fell again.” My heart sank, and without hesitation, I booked the earliest flight home.

By evening, I was at her side, helping her settle into my house.

At dinner, Mom smiled warmly, squeezed my hand, and whispered,

“Thank God someone finally cares.” My brother’s fork slipped from his fingers and clattered loudly against his plate. He said nothing, but his face turned pale.

Later, while unpacking Mom’s suitcase, I noticed something strange tucked between her folded clothes.

My hands trembled as I pulled it out—a small notebook, worn and frayed at the edges.

On the first page, in her delicate handwriting, she had recorded every fall, every cry for help, every time she had been left alone.

The entries weren’t just about her accidents; they were about her feelings—how she feared being a burden, how invisible she felt, how she prayed someone would notice before it was too late.

Tears blurred my vision as I realized Mom hadn’t just been carrying clothes in her suitcase—she had been carrying the weight of her loneliness.

The next morning, I confronted my brother. His silence told me everything.

He had been too busy, too distracted, too unwilling to face the truth. Mom didn’t just need a place to stay—she needed to feel valued, loved, and safe.

From that day forward, I made a vow. Mom wouldn’t just live in my house; she would live in my heart.

I read her stories, cooked her favorite meals, and sat by her side through long evenings.

Slowly, her smile returned—not the polite one she used at dinner, but the real one that lit up her whole face.

Moral: Sometimes, what we carry in our suitcases isn’t just clothes—it’s unspoken pain, unacknowledged love,

and silent pleas for care. True family isn’t proven by blood, but by the choice to show up, again and again, when it matters most.
